Q. Megan is planning a scavenger hunt for her friends. The number of friends taking part determines how many teams there will be.\newlinef=f = the number of friends\newlinet=t = the number of teams\newlineWhich of the variables is independent and which is dependent?\newlineChoices:\newline(A)tt is the independent variable and ff is the dependent variable\newline(B)ff is the independent variable and tt is the dependent variable
  1. Identify Variables: In this context, the independent variable is the one that can be changed or controlled, while the dependent variable is the one that depends on the independent variable. We need to determine which variable influences the other.
  2. Determine Relationship: Since the number of teams (tt) is likely determined by the number of friends (ff) participating in the scavenger hunt, the number of friends is the independent variable. This is because Megan can decide how many friends she invites, and based on that, she will form the teams.
  3. Assign Variables: Therefore, the number of teams (tt) is the dependent variable because it depends on the number of friends (ff). If Megan invites more friends, she might form more teams, and if fewer friends participate, there will be fewer teams.
